The devices are fabricated using National's advanced double-poly CMOS process (microCMOS). Similar to the TP305X family, these devices feature an additional Receive Power Amplifier to provide push-pull balanced output drive capability. The receive gain can be adjusted by means of two external resistors for an output level of up to g6.6V across a balanced 600X load.
